  • Step into the future of sustainable luxury with PARKROYAL COLLECTION Marina Bay! 🏨✨ In this architectural marvel, the relationship between nature and architecture is redefined, breathing new life into a 21-story urban atrium complex. Join us as we explore the innovative design that transforms this older structure into a breathtaking Garden-in-a-Hotel, showcasing Singapore's garden city concept in a whole new light.
    Sustainability takes center stage, with a focus on repurposing and transforming the existing structure to avoid unnecessary waste. Did you know that the demolition of a typical high-rise emits 51,300 tons of carbon dioxide? That's equivalent to wiping out 10,000 hectares of forest! Discover how PARKROYAL COLLECTION Marina Bay turns this environmental impact around, celebrating the robust and interesting nature of the original structure.
    Greenery is seamlessly integrated from the moment guests enter, with a 3-story tall green wall at the lift-core's rear and ascending planters clad in lightweight screens. Walk through the atrium lobby via a tree-top bridge surrounded by 6m trees, leading to playful Bird's Nests - lightweight organic pavilions inspired by the hotel's renowned songbirds. Parametric design shapes these pavilions, creating delightful focal points within the gardens, reaching heights of up to 10m.
    Dining spaces embrace the garden concept with private dining rooms designed as Greenhouses, extending into the atrium space. Experience the climax at the Atrium ballroom, featuring vaulted ceilings expressing existing steel beams and full-height acoustic doors, connecting the space to the lush atrium gardens, unlike traditional enclosed ballrooms.
    Furniture and finishes draw inspiration from the garden concept, with warm and natural elements taking the forefront. Moss-inspired carpets create a forest floor illusion, complementing the 15,000 sqft of trees and shrubs planted throughout. Witness how these green additions not only enhance aesthetics but also improve air quality, absorbing carbon dioxide and producing oxygen within the large-scale indoor space.
    Through careful integration and crafting, PARKROYAL COLLECTION Marina Bay showcases that large-scale greening is not just feasible but also beneficial in both new projects and older, re-invigorated structures imbued with new life.

    Project Name: Parkroyal Collection Hotel Marina Bay
    Architects: FDAT Architects | fdat.archit...
    Location: Singapore
    Area: 9400 m²
    Year: 2021
    Photographs: Daniel Koh & Darren Soh | www.danielkoh.co/
    Manufacturers: B&B Italia, EDL laminates, Herman Miller, Kettal, Shaw Contract Carpet
    Lead Architect: Donovan Soon
    Structural Engineer: WTS Consulting Engineers
    Mechanical & Electrical Engineers: ICON Consulting Engineers
    Interior Designer: FDAT Architects
    Landscape Designer: Ramboll Studio Dreiseitl
    Lighting Designer: Light Collab Pte Ltd
    Main Contractors: TG Décor & Cheng Meng Furniture
    Project Managers: Monique Mok, Rachel Yang
    Design Team: Chia Zhong Ying, Lee Jin Ting, Eric Ng, Tunli Pang
    Client: UOL Group Limited, Pan Pacific Hotels Group
